📝 Color Information for #C65529

The hexadecimal color code #C65529 represents a medium shade in the red family. In the RGB color model, this color is composed of 198 red, 85 green, and 41 blue, which translates to approximately 78% red, 33% green, and 16% blue. This makes it a moderately saturated color with warm undertones that can evoke different emotional responses depending on its application. When analyzed in the HSL (Hue, Saturation, Lightness) color space, #C65529 has a hue of 17 degrees, a saturation level of 66%, and a lightness value of 47%. The hue angle of 17° places this color firmly in the red spectrum. In the HSV/HSB color model, this translates to a hue of 17°, saturation of 79%, and brightness/value of 78%. For print applications using the CMYK color model, #C65529 would be reproduced using 0% cyan, 57% magenta, 79% yellow, and 22% black. The closest web-safe color is #CC6633, which may be useful for ensuring compatibility across older displays and systems. This color works well in various design contexts. With its medium lightness, it's versatile enough for both foreground elements and subtle backgrounds. The high saturation makes this color vibrant and attention-grabbing, ideal for call-to-action buttons, highlights, and accent elements. When pairing #C65529 with other colors, consider its complementary color at hue 197° for maximum contrast, or use analogous colors within 30° of its hue for harmonious combinations. The decimal representation of this color is 12997929, which can be useful in certain programming contexts.

What is the CMYK value of #C65529? +

The approximate CMYK value of #C65529 is C:0% M:57% Y:79% K:22%. CMYK (Cyan, Magenta, Yellow, Key/Black) is the color model used in physical printing. Unlike RGB which mixes light additively on screens, CMYK mixes inks subtractively on paper. Note that the RGB-to-CMYK conversion is an approximation — screen colors and print colors exist in different color gamuts, and some screen colors cannot be exactly reproduced in print. For precise print work, consult a professional print color profile or Pantone matching system.
